A lost pit bull is Charles Hanoversafe and sound, thanks to the quick action of a passing bus driver.
While on her route, Stephany, a Milwaukee County Transit System driver, spotted the stray dog dodging oncoming traffic in the rain. Fearing for the animal's safety, she opened the bus doors, and the pup immediately hopped on board.
After greeting passengers, the friendly dog nestled down with Stephany in the driver's seat while she called her supervisor. Once he arrived, he took the puppy to the local police department, where officers began trying to find its owner.
